Simple Chiropractic Tips to Ease Neck Ache
Let’s get straight to the good stuff. These chiropractic tips are easy to follow and can make a huge difference in how your neck feels day-to-day.
1. Maintain Good Posture
Sounds basic, but it’s a game-changer. Slouching or craning your neck forward puts extra strain on your cervical spine. Try this:
Keep your ears aligned with your shoulders.
Sit with your back straight and shoulders relaxed.
Use a chair that supports your lower back.
2. Stretch Regularly
Tight muscles cause pain. Stretching helps loosen them up and improves blood flow. Try these stretches:
Chin tucks: Gently pull your chin back to create a double chin. Hold for 5 seconds. Repeat 10 times.
Neck rotations: Slowly turn your head from side to side. Do 10 reps each way.
Side bends: Tilt your head toward each shoulder, holding for 10 seconds.
3. Use Heat and Cold Therapy
Heat relaxes muscles, while cold reduces inflammation. Alternate between a warm compress and an ice pack for 15 minutes each. This combo can ease stiffness and pain.
4. Adjust Your Sleep Setup
Your pillow and mattress matter. A pillow that supports your neck’s natural curve can prevent morning aches. Try a cervical pillow or a rolled towel under your neck.
5. Stay Hydrated
Water keeps your spinal discs healthy. Dehydration can make your neck ache worse. Aim for at least 8 glasses a day.

Everyday Habits to Prevent Neck Ache
Prevention is better than cure, right? Let’s talk about some habits that can keep neck pain at bay.
1. Take Frequent Breaks
If you work at a desk or use your phone a lot, take breaks every 30 minutes. Stand up, stretch, and move around.
2. Set Up an Ergonomic Workspace
Your desk setup can make or break your neck health. Make sure your screen is at eye level, and your keyboard and mouse are within easy reach.
3. Avoid Cradling Your Phone
Holding your phone between your ear and shoulder strains your neck. Use headphones or speakerphone instead.
4. Exercise Regularly
Strengthening your neck and upper back muscles supports your spine. Try low-impact activities like swimming, yoga, or Pilates.
5. Manage Stress
Stress causes muscle tension, especially in your neck and shoulders. Practice relaxation techniques like deep breathing or meditation.

When to Seek Professional Help
Sometimes, neck pain isn’t just a minor annoyance. If you experience any of these, it’s time to see a professional:
Severe or worsening pain
Numbness or tingling in your arms or hands
Loss of strength
Pain after an injury or accident
Persistent headaches linked to neck pain
A chiropractor can assess your condition and recommend the best course of action. Remember, early intervention often leads to better outcomes.
